Trump's Lead Grows in 2024 GOP Field Despite Legal Troubles: WSJ Poll
Former President Trump maintains a strong lead in the 2024 GOP presidential primary, with 59% of Republicans preferring him as the nominee, according to a Wall Street Journal poll. Despite facing four criminal indictments related to his attempts to overturn the 2020 election, Trump's support has not wavered. In fact, 60% of Republicans view the charges as political, and 48% said the indictments make them more likely to vote for Trump. Florida Governor Ron DeSantis, who initially had strong support, has seen a decline in his numbers, currently polling at 13%. In a hypothetical general election matchup against President Biden, Trump and Biden are tied at 46% support.
